CoreMediaFuncManagerVC:一句话实现多媒体电话功能
需积分: 5 29 浏览量
更新于2024-11-05
收藏 31KB ZIP 举报
资源摘要信息:"CoreMediaFuncManagerVC是Charlin开发的一个Objective-C框架,其主要目标是实现简单、易用、实用和高度封装,以及实现完全的解耦。该框架能够让用户通过一句代码实现多媒体打电话的功能。"
该框架的核心特性包括:
1. 多媒体功能实现:通过一句代码即可实现多媒体功能,大大简化了开发过程。
2. 电话拨打支持:目前该框架主要支持电话拨打功能,用户只需一句代码即可完成。
3. 简化操作:用户无需考虑任何协议问题,只需提供电话号码即可进行拨打。
4. 生命周期管理:框架已经对生命周期进行了完整的考虑,用户无需进行任何额外的操作。
5. 回到原应用:拨打完电话后,应用会自动回到原应用,有助于留住用户。
6. 简单易用:使用该框架无需任何成员变量记录,操作简单方便。
7. 功能扩展:框架正在不断完善中,未来将会有更多相关的多媒体功能加入,值得期待。
使用示例代码如下:
[CoreMediaFuncManagerVC call:@"10086" inViewController:self failBlock:^{
NSLog(@"不能打");
}];
这段代码展示了如何使用CoreMediaFuncManagerVC框架进行电话拨打操作,其中"10086"为拨打的电话号码,"inViewController:self"表示在当前视图控制器中进行操作,"failBlock"为失败回调,当无法拨打时,会执行NSLog输出"不能打"。
CoreMediaFuncManagerVC框架通过Objective-C语言实现,是开发者在处理多媒体功能,特别是电话拨打功能时的一个强大工具。它不仅简化了代码的复杂度,还提高了应用的稳定性和用户体验。由于其优秀的封装性和解耦性,使得开发者可以专注于应用的其他部分,不必担心多媒体功能的实现细节。
请注意,由于框架的开发和更新仍在进行中,用户在使用时应关注框架的最新版本以及任何新增的功能或改动,以便更好地利用CoreMediaFuncManagerVC框架进行开发。
在版权方面,开发者应遵守相关的版权说明,尊重框架的知识产权,确保在合法合规的前提下使用框架。如遇到版权相关的疑问或问题,应及时与框架的维护者或版权方进行沟通解决。
最后,文件名称列表中出现的"CoreMediaFuncManagerVC-master"表明这是一个被压缩成包的文件,可能包含框架的所有源代码、示例代码、文档和其他相关资源。用户在使用前应解压该文件包,以便获取完整的框架内容。
2021-04-04 上传
2024-11-19 上传
2024-11-19 上传
2024-11-19 上传
2024-11-19 上传
2024-11-19 上传
2024-11-19 上传
胡説个球
- 粉丝: 26
- 资源: 4613
最新资源
- 深入浅出:自定义 Grunt 任务的实践指南
- 网络物理突变工具的多点路径规划实现与分析
- multifeed: 实现多作者间的超核心共享与同步技术
- C++商品交易系统实习项目详细要求
- macOS系统Python模块whl包安装教程
- 掌握fullstackJS:构建React框架与快速开发应用
- React-Purify: 实现React组件纯净方法的工具介绍
- deck.js:构建现代HTML演示的JavaScript库
- nunn:现代C++17实现的机器学习库开源项目
- Python安装包 Acquisition-4.12-cp35-cp35m-win_amd64.whl.zip 使用说明
- Amaranthus-tuberculatus基因组分析脚本集
- Ubuntu 12.04下Realtek RTL8821AE驱动的向后移植指南
- 掌握Jest环境下的最新jsdom功能
- CAGI Toolkit:开源Asterisk PBX的AGI应用开发
- MyDropDemo: 体验QGraphicsView的拖放功能
- 远程FPGA平台上的Quartus II17.1 LCD色块闪烁现象解析